Despite having only seen a handful of things from the film so far – all of which have been brilliant – I’m convinced that Jeff, Who Lives At Home, the Duplass brothers’ latest film, will be one of the best of the year, and certainly one of the finest indie movies of the year.

Co-written and -directed by Jay and Mark Duplass, the cast is headed up by Jason Segel, Ed Helms, Judy Greer, and Susan Sarandon, and what we have seen so far has been perfectly pointing in the right direction. All very promising stuff.

“On his way to the store to buy wood glue, Jeff looks for signs from the universe to determine his path. However, a series of comedic and unexpected events leads him to cross paths with his family in the strangest of locations and circumstances. Jeff just may find the meaning of his life… and if he’s lucky, pick up the wood glue as well.”

Jeff, Who Lives At Home saw its release in the US this past weekend, but only in a limited style, and I hear that the Duplass brothers will be looking to expand the number of theatres it’s being shown in this weekend – so if you’re reading this over in the States, be sure to keep an eye out to see if it’s playing in your local cinemas.
